RUMOR MILL - MOUNTAIN MOTOR CARS AT 4 EVENTS IN 2019?

 

During last season's NHRA U.S. Nationals, the NHRA invited eight of the nations top Mountain Motor Pro Stock cars to come to the series most prestigious event to perform an exhibition. The intention of the display was in advance of the NHRA's technical department seeking common ground for the large displacement engines to be integrated into the 500-inch Pro Stock division.

The proposed merger was believed to be too racer costly for implementation and as a result the idea was scrapped.

A little over a month later, NHRA announced their decision to shorten the Pro Stock schedule to 18-races, leaving at least six events to be without Pro Stock representation for the first time since 1971.

Word has been floating around the Pro Stock pits which suggests at least three of those six events will have Mountain Motor Pro Stock competition. A fourth will reportedly run at the same event as the 500-inch cars.

Rumors suggest the mountain motor cars will appear at the Charlotte 1, Houston, Epping and Dallas events.
